The Los Angeles Rams selected Rutgers Scarlet Knights DT Sebastian Joseph with the 195th overall pick in the sixth round of the 2018 NFL Draft.

The Rams are clearly looking to add depth. No one in their right mind would think a sixth rounder would supplant DL Michael Brockers, DL Ndamukong Suh or DL Aaron Donald. The team is looking to add situational depth here and for good reason.

Here’s NFL.com’s Lance Zierlein with his overview of Joseph:

Plays with very good quickness off the snap. Impressive 4.97 forty at his pro day with a 10-yard split to match. Quick hands, strong hands. Flashes two-gap sensibilities with ability to punch, spy, and disengage. Plus agility to scrape along the line to mirror the runner. Explosive lateral burst to snare running backs from the backside. Never stagnant with relentless motor. Good feel for blocking schemes and attacks his attacker. Makes impact tackles near the line of scrimmage
